Further DetailsBall milling is a grinding method that grinds nanotubes into extremely fine powders During the ball milling process the collision between the tiny rigid balls in a concealed container will generate localized high pressure
Further DetailsHighyield multiwalled boron nitride BN nanotubes have been produced using a ball milling−annealing method The BN nanotubes with a diameter less than 10 nm and a wellcrystallized multiwalled structure were formed via an in situ nitriding reaction

Further DetailsSingle‐walled carbon nanotubes SWNTs can be successfully cut with relatively homogeneous sizes using a planetary mill The optimized conditions produce highly dispersible SWNTs that can be efficiently functionalized in a variety of synthetic ways
Further DetailsIt is demonstrated that unique carbon nanostructures including carbon nanotubes and carbon onions are synthesized by highspeed ballmilling of steel balls It is considered that the gasphase reaction takes place around the surface of steel balls under local high temperatures induced by the collisionfriction energy in ballmilling process

Further DetailsIn the present work we employed lowenergy ball milling in dry and wet conditions to synthesize AlMWCNT composites with homogeneous distribution of reinforcing phases Dry ball milling easily resulted in the collapse of MWCNTs as well as a cold welding of constituent particles Wet milling on the other hand induced a homogeneous distribution of MWCNTs and matrix phase
